#Notes.txt
Now that we have the hype key, let's look to see if there are any other pieces of info we need to get onto the application. The notes file contains the following text;
To do:
1) Coffee.
2) Research.
3) Fix decoder/encoder before going live.
4) Make sure encoding/decoding is only done client-side.
5) Don't use the decoder/encoder until any of this is done.
6) Find a better way to take notes.
Another good little hint, the encoding/decoding is all happening server side. The key here is that heartbleed leaks chunks of server memory, so anything submitted to that decode endpoint passes through memory and can potentially be recovered by the exploit.

Two big things jump out instantly, the bash history file is not pointing to /dev/null, and there is a tmux.conf file. Tmux is a terminal multiplexer that can allow users to run and save multiple terminal sessions. However, to keep these sessions alive, they are handled via sockets which if still running could allow us to hop into the session.

#Tmux
Now without pretty much any help required we can utilise the tmux command above to connect to the socket file and resume the previous session.
tmux -S /.devs/dev_sess
